首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

PIL的问题

PIL是Python Imaging Library的缩写,它是一种流行的图像处理库,提供了丰富的图像处理功能和工具。下面是针对PIL的一些常见问题的解答:

  1. PIL是什么? PIL是一个强大的Python图像处理库,它提供了各种功能,包括图像加载、编辑、保存、转换、合成等。它是Python开发中常用的图像处理工具之一。
  2. PIL的分类和特点有哪些? PIL主要分为两个版本:PIL(Python 2.x版本)和Pillow(Python 3.x版本)。PIL具有以下特点:
  • 支持多种图像格式,包括常见的JPEG、PNG、GIF、BMP等。
  • 提供了图像编辑和处理的各种方法和功能,如缩放、裁剪、旋转、滤镜、颜色调整等。
  • 支持图像的合成、分割、通道操作等高级处理功能。
  • 提供了图像文件的读取、保存和格式转换等工具方法。
  1. PIL的优势是什么? PIL的优势在于它的简单易用性和功能丰富性。它提供了简单而直观的接口,使得开发者可以快速实现各种图像处理任务。同时,PIL还具有较好的性能和跨平台性,可以在多个操作系统上运行,并支持多种编程语言。
  2. PIL的应用场景有哪些? PIL广泛应用于图像处理和计算机视觉领域,常见的应用场景包括:
  • 图像编辑和美化:对图像进行裁剪、调整亮度、对比度、色彩等,实现图像的美化效果。
  • 图像合成和特效:将多个图像合成一张图像,实现各种特殊效果,如水印、拼贴、融合等。
  • 图像处理和分析:实现图像的滤波、边缘检测、形态学操作等,进行图像的特征提取和分析。
  • 图像转换和格式处理:实现图像格式的转换,如将JPEG图像转换为PNG格式等。
  1. 推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云提供了一系列与图像处理相关的产品和服务,以下是其中几个常用的产品:
  • 云图片处理(COS)
  • 云图片搜索(CI)
  • 视觉智能 更多关于腾讯云图像处理产品的介绍和详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/product/cos

注意:以上答案仅供参考,针对具体问题和需求,可能会有其他更适合的解决方案和产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 解决问题cannot import name _imaging from PIL

    解决问题:cannot import name '_imaging' from 'PIL'在使用Python进行图像处理时,你可能会遇到问题,提示cannot import name '_imaging...这个问题通常是由于安装Pillow库与其他库或系统中冲突导致。下面我将向你介绍一些解决这个问题方法。方法一:检查Pillow库安装首先,我们应该确定Pillow库是否已正确安装。...为了解决这个问题,我们可以尝试卸载其他可能冲突库。 首先,我们需要查看已安装库,确定是否存在与Pillow库冲突库。...总结以上就是解决cannot import name '_imaging' from 'PIL'问题几种方法。你可以先尝试检查Pillow库安装情况,然后升级Pillow库,或者检查其他库冲突。...当遇到cannot import name '_imaging' from 'PIL'错误时,我们可以尝试以下示例代码来解决问题

    1.6K10

    PIL

    一、PIL库一、安装命令sudo apt-get install python-imaging二、Image模块Image模块是在Python PIL图像处理中常见模块,对图像进行基础操作功能基本都包含于此模块内...这个方法返回sequence对象是PIL内部数据类型,它只支持某些sequence操作,包括迭代和基础sequence访问。...@zhangzijufrom PIL import Imageim = Image.open("E:\mywife.jpg")print(im.getextrema())该方法返回了R/G/B三个通道最小和最大值...三十、Seek类im.seek(frame)在给定文件序列中查找指定帧。如果查找超越了序列末尾,则产生一个EOFError异常。当文件序列被打开时,PIL库自动指定到第0帧上。...注意:在当前PIL版本中,滤波器bilinear和bicubic不能很好地适应缩略图产生。用户应该使用ANTIALIAS,图像质量最好。如果处理速度比图像质量更重要,可以选用其他滤波器。

    2.3K20

    python PIL使用

    (1)PIL可以做很多和图像处理相关事情: 图像归档(Image Archives)。PIL非常适合于图像归档以及图像批处理任务。...PIL较新版本支持包括Tk PhotoImage,BitmapImage还有Windows DIB等接口。PIL支持众多GUI框架接口,可以用于图像展示。...PIL包括了基础图像处理函数,包括对点处理,使用众多卷积核(convolution kernels)做过滤(filter),还有颜色空间转换。...PIL库同样支持图像大小转换,图像旋转,以及任意仿射变换。PIL还有一些直方图方法,允许你展示图像一些统计特性。这个可以用来实现图像自动对比度增强,还有全局统计分析等。...建议采用文件全路径,如下面的文件位于d盘中 from PIL import Image im=Image.open("D:\\十二星座.png") from PIL import Image im

    1.3K20

    PIL简单使用

    Python中图像处理库PIL(Python Imaging Library)应用广泛,在这里先做一个简单介绍和使用。 安装 可以通过pip install PIL进行安装,在这里不再多说。...使用 加载图像 为了能够从文件中加载我们想要使用图像,应该调用PIL库中Image模块下open()函数: from PIL import Image img = Image.open("test.jpg...如果图片未能成功加载,imgformat属性会设置为None;size属性是一个二元组,其中包含了图片像素单位宽度和高度;mode属性定义了图像中波段数量和名称,以及像素类型和深度。...操作图像 通过这个库,我们能只用三四行代码完成图像缩放操作: from PIL import Image # 打开图像文件 img = Image.open('test.jpg') # 获得图像尺寸...', 'jpeg') PIL库下ImageDraw模型中还提供了多种绘图方法,可以通过官方文档自行阅读使用,在这里因时间限制就不再多述。

    56810

    python PIL模块

    python-graphics-p_w_picpath-processing-library-introduced-the-p_w_picpath-module http://onlypython.group.iteye.com/group/wiki/1371-python-graphics-library-pil-python-p_w_picpath-library-introduction...# -*-coding:utf-8 -*- __author__ = 'Administrator' from PIL import Image from PIL import ImageFilter...from PIL import ImageEnhance im = Image.open("C:/1.jpg") print im.size, im.format, im.mode, im.info...out = im.point(lambda i: i * 1.2)  # 注意这里用到一个匿名函数(那个可以把i1.2倍返回函数) # 如上上边那个例子,我们可以将一个RGB模式图分离成三个通道层...不过就算不是也没有多大关系,因为有PIL提供convert功能,可以把一个图片先转换成RGBA模式,然后把要隐藏信息文件转成“L”或者“1”模 # 式,最后使用这个putalpha将其叠加。

    82030

    python PIL 操作图片

    本文由腾讯云+社区自动同步,原文地址 https://stackoverflow.club/article/python_PIL_pictures/ python中对图片操作多种多样,本文介绍其中一种...:PIL Image 类是 PIL 库中一个非常重要类,通过这个类来创建实例可以有直接载入图像文件,读取处理过图像和通过抓取方法得到图像这三种方法。...安装 PIL并不是包名,要使用该包需要首先安装pillow包。 pip install pillow 有博文指出PIL和pillow不是同一个事物,且PIL和pillow不能共存,暂没有查证。...目前通过安装pillow包使用PIL没有发现问题。...: 维度 要么是两维(黑白),要么是三维(彩色)且第三维为3 数据类型 必须为uint8型,建议使用numpy 彩色(三通道) from PIL import Image import numpy

    1.4K10

    python PIL.Image使用

    获取图像通道数量和名称,可以由方法PIL.Image.getbands()获取,此方法返回一个字符串元组,包含每一个通道名称 模式 图像模式定义了图像类型和像素位宽。...黑白图像 PIL也支持一些特殊模式,包括RGBX(有padding真彩色)和RGBa(有自左乘alpha真彩色)。...可以通过mode熟悉读取图像模式 尺寸 通过size属性获取水平和垂直方向上像素数 坐标系统 PIL使用笛卡尔像素坐标系统,坐标(0,0)位于左上角。...例如,一个覆盖800x600像素图像长方形表示为(0,0,800,600)。...加载和保存图像文件时,多少信息需要处理取决于文件格式 二、 基本方法和属性使用 ##打开图像,返回PIL.Image对象 from PIL import Image as Image image =

    1.5K10

    Python 关于图片处理PIL

    Python PIL PIL (Python Image Library) 库是Python 语言一个第三方库,PIL库支持图像存储、显示和处理,能够处理几乎所有格式图片。...一、PIL库简介 1. PIL库主要有2个方面的功能: (1) 图像归档:对图像进行批处理、生产图像预览、图像格式转换等。 (2) 图像处理:图像基本处理、像素处理、颜色处理等。 2....PIL拥有多个类,此处就其中Image类、ImageFilter类、ImageEnhance类做简单介绍。 二、安装库函数 ? ? 三、使用库函数Image类 —— 基本图像处理 1....from PIL import Image nest = Image.open("D:\\nest.jpg") r,g,b = nest.split() #获取原图RGB通道颜色值...图像锐化效果 # -*- encoding:utf-8 -*- ''' 轮廓效果 --- 素描 ''' from PIL import Image from PIL import ImageFilter

    1K20
    领券